Deron Benson Delivers Best Performance of Season

Deron Benson produced his most outstanding game to date while leading Newton to the win on Friday. Benson threw for 250 yards and five touchdowns on only 17 passes.

Benson is probably looking forward to his next game, a home matchup against South Gwinnett on Thursday. Benson threw for 241 yards and three touchdowns while completing 73.7% of his passes the last time he and the Comets duked it out back in October of 2023.

Another Game with at Least Seven Total Tackles from Tyler Atkinson

Tyler Atkinson continued his hot streak on Friday by dropping his 20th-straight game (dating back to last season) with at least seven total tackles. He turned in his biggest game of the season, picking up a sack and making 17 total tackles (6.0 for loss).

Atkinson might have his next game, a road matchup with Archer, circled on his calendar. When Atkinson last faced the Tigers back in October of 2023, he forced two fumbles and made 19 total tackles.

Travis Burgess' Rushing Yards a New Career-High

Grayson was led to victory by Travis Burgess, who turned in his biggest game of the season on Friday. Burgess rushed for 108 yards and two touchdowns on only seven carries, and also threw for 116 yards on eight of 18 attempts, good enough to set a new career-high in rushing yards in the process.

Andrew Leslie Turns in Season-Best Performance

On Friday, Newton got the W thanks in part to Andrew Leslie playing the best football he has all season. Leslie picked up 123 receiving yards and three touchdowns. He showed off some serious burst, connecting on a big catch for 50 yards.

This year, Leslie has caught 9 touchdowns while averaging 65.7 receiving yards per game.

A Season-Best Effort from Elijah Miller Leads Grayson over South Gwinnett

Elijah Miller produced his most outstanding game to date while leading Grayson to the win on Friday. Miller rushed for 84 yards and three touchdowns. The performance marked the most rushing yards he has had since back in September of 2023.

This season, Miller has run in 7 touchdowns while averaging 49.8 rushing yards per game. He's made a big improvement compared to last season: at this point last year, he had four rushing touchdowns.
